RS485 Communication interface standard from EIA
(Electronics Industries Association, USA), oper-
ating on voltages between 0V and +5V. RS-485
is more noise resistant than RS-232C, handles
data transmission over longer distances, and
can drive more receivers.
RTC Real Time Clock Integrated clock function in devices used to
generate time and date information if a remote
clock system is not present
Software Local
A Control Access term describing that the M10X
accepts its commands from the hardwired in-
puts as a result of either the PCS or MView
passing the Control Access Authority to Soft-
Local.
Note: Does not require the hardwired local in-
put to be set to true.
SNTP Simple Network
Time Protocol
A protocol used for time synchronization in
Control Network through Ethernet
Switchgear Bus
Network
Term used to describe the internal switchgear
communication network, between MNS Digital
Gateway and M10X
TCP/IP Transmission Con-
trol Protocol / Inter-
net Protocol
TCP/IP is a high-level connection oriented, relia-
ble, full duplex communication protocol devel-
oped for integration of the heterogeneous sys-
tems.
Trip A consequence of an alarm activated or an ex-
ternal trip command from another device to
stop the motor or trip the circuit breaker.
UTC Coordinated
Universal Time
Coordinated Universal Time is the international
time standard. It is the current term for what
was commonly referred to as Greenwich Merid-
ian Time (GMT). Zero (0) hours UTC is midnight
in Greenwich England, which lies on the zero
longitudinal meridian. Universal time is based
on a 24 hour clock.
Warning A warning is defined as status transition from
any state to pre-alarm state to inform in ad-
vance before an alarm level is reached.
